Parmesan and Panko Drumsticks Recipe

Parmesan and panko drumsticks offer a quick and delicious baked alternative to traditional fried chicken.

Instructions

  1. Preheat the oven to 425 F and place a cast iron skillet inside.

  2. In a sealable bag, combine panko, parmesan, smoked paprika, garlic powder, and salt.

  3. Coat drumsticks with beaten egg, then add them to the bag; seal and shake until fully coated.

  4. Remove the hot skillet, add butter, and return to the oven to melt.

  5. Swirl melted butter in the skillet, then arrange drumsticks, turning to coat them.

  6. Bake for 20 minutes, flip, and cook for another 20 minutes, or until browned and an internal temperature of 165 F is reached.

Nutritional Info (per serving)

Calories: 399 kcal
Carbohydrate: 15 g
Cholesterol: 225 mg
Fiber: 1 g
Protein: 33 g
Saturated Fat: 10 g
Sodium: 784 mg
Sugar: 1 g
Fat: 22 g
Unsaturated Fat: 0 g
